Pianist Charlotte Hu presents Goyescas, an album featuring Granados’ monumental Goyescas alongside two Spanish Dances. A cornerstone of Spanish piano literature, Goyescas was inspired by the paintings of Francisco Goya and unfolds as a richly poetic suite where passion, tenderness, shadow, and light coexist across six vividly characterised movements. From the playful charm of “Los requiebros” to the lyrical intimacy of “La maja y el ruiseñor” and the profound emotional summit of “El amor y la muerte,” Granados’ masterwork reveals a world of dramatic contrasts and refined storytelling. Hu captures both the virtuosic brilliance and the deeply intimate narrative of the music, illuminating its modern harmonic language and unmistakable Spanish spirit with freshness and reverence.

Complementing the suite are two Spanish Dances: the hauntingly introspective No. 2, “Oriental,” and the vibrant, guitar-inflected No. 5, “Andaluza.” Together, they offer concentrated glimpses into Granados’ expressive range – from quiet longing and poetic reflection to radiant joy and folkloric vitality. This release marks her second album on PENTATONE, following her debut, Liszt: Metamorphosis, released in 2024.
